Create Compliant Products With the Right Oregon Label

Using an Oregon label on herb products is compulsory for all flower distributors in the state. In the hemp industry, states like Oregon have set up a tight system of rules that businesses have to strictly follow. Compliance with these rules is very important because if you don’t, you could lose your license, pay a fine, and for severe violations, even get jail time.

The goal of all these rules is to ensure that only people who are interested in consuming flowers purchase them. Other members of society are protected from mistakenly ingesting these products because of the state-required warning signs on the product label. To protect children, Oregon also demands that the containers be child-resistant and that their labels do not have symbols or characters that attract children.

Requirements for Oregon Labels

  • Must be on all herb products sold in herb retail outlets in Oregon
  • Width must be at least .48 inches
  • Height must be at least .35 inches

Get Generic Labels for Compliance Across States

Make your packages satisfy all the standard labeling requirements by using generic universal labels. These stickers have basic labeling features like a warning to keep away from children and a statement of compliance. They are a quick-fix solution for most of your labeling needs.

Most states require that the labels of herb containers indicate the strain of flowers in the product. Another common requirement is that the weight of the herbs in the container be indicated on the label. These generic labels have blank space for you, as the product owner, to fill in the weight of the herbs and indicate the strain in the product.
